Understanding Lymphedema Surgical Procedure Options
When you're checking out lymphedema surgery alternatives, it's vital to understand the procedures offered to you.
Lymphedema surgical procedure mainly includes two kinds: lymphatic bypass and lymph node transfer. Lymphatic bypass involves rerouting lymph fluid around blocked areas, aiding to lower swelling.
On the other hand, lymph node transfer moves healthy lymph nodes from one more body component to the afflicted area, promoting fluid water drainage.
Each choice has its very own advantages and difficulties, and recognizing these can assist you make notified decisions.
It's crucial to speak with a professional that can examine your specific condition and recommend one of the most suitable procedure.
Recognizing what these surgical treatments require encourages you to take control of your lymphedema monitoring trip.
Factors to Take Into Consideration Before Surgical treatment
Before deciding on lymphedema surgery, it's vital to weigh several vital aspects that can influence your result.
Initially, consider your overall health and wellness and any kind of underlying problems, as these can influence your recovery.
Next, think of your lifestyle and exactly how surgery might suit it; you'll require time for recovery and rehabilitation.
Furthermore, examine your assumptions regarding the surgical procedure's results. It's critical to have realistic goals to stay clear of dissatisfaction.
You ought to additionally discover non-surgical alternatives or therapies that may offer relief.
Finally, speak with your healthcare provider to discuss your specific scenario, as they can assist you in making an educated decision.
Making the effort to evaluate these factors will certainly help you choose the most effective path forward.
